Chinese Foreign Minister Wang Yi has called on Africa to strive for a multipolar and egalitarian world by opposing the ideas of unilateral hegemony and protectionism. Chinese diplomacy has released an article to this effect ahead of the Forum on China-Africa Cooperation to be held this week.

No matter what changes occur on the international scene, the original intention of China and Africa to work together to ensure fairness and justice in the world, on the other hand, will not change, it said.

The minister recalled that in 2023, trade between Beijing and the countries of the continent had reached 282.1 billion dollars. Chinese investments in the African economy amounted to more than 440 billion dollars at the end of last year.
